about summary refs log tree commit diff
path: root/third_party/gerrit
diff options
context:
space:
mode:
authorLuke Granger-Brown <git@lukegb.com>2024-02-11T04·39+0000
committerlukegb <lukegb@tvl.fyi>2024-02-12T15·59+0000
commit28173ca4b92d5bb723fe77ae217bcf4f3bb6ce0d (patch)
tree53be5ca114e28aa85470de1b3f3a43bb8557c5a7 /third_party/gerrit
parent0c6813ccf8f89c5ee693e9b81796737e6a13ef71 (diff)
chore(3p/gerrit): 3.8.2 -> 3.9.1 r/7503
Change-Id: I8fa10b52c44bd3d5efb0fff740ad6d5da6e96831
Reviewed-on: https://cl.tvl.fyi/c/depot/+/10802
Tested-by: BuildkiteCI
Reviewed-by: tazjin <tazjin@tvl.su>
Diffstat (limited to 'third_party/gerrit')
-rw-r--r--third_party/gerrit/default.nix12
1 files changed, 6 insertions, 6 deletions
diff --git a/third_party/gerrit/default.nix b/third_party/gerrit/default.nix
index ef3e628a1e64..a137946264ed 100644
--- a/third_party/gerrit/default.nix
+++ b/third_party/gerrit/default.nix
@@ -11,7 +11,7 @@ let
     name = "bazel";
     targetPkgs = pkgs: [
       (pkgs.bazel_5.override { enableNixHacks = true; })
-      pkgs.jdk11_headless
+      pkgs.jdk17_headless
       pkgs.zlib
       pkgs.python3
       pkgs.curl
@@ -23,7 +23,7 @@ let
     runScript = "/bin/bazel-run";
   };
   bazel = bazelTop // { override = x: bazelTop; };
-  version = "3.8.2";
+  version = "3.9.1";
 in
 pkgs.lib.makeOverridable pkgs.buildBazelPackage {
   pname = "gerrit";
@@ -31,9 +31,9 @@ pkgs.lib.makeOverridable pkgs.buildBazelPackage {
 
   src = pkgs.fetchgit {
     url = "https://gerrit.googlesource.com/gerrit";
-    rev = "67500d39b5bceee8f3ae8b9d605f01428aacb740";
+    rev = "620a819cbf3c64fff7a66798822775ad42c91d8e";
     branchName = "v${version}";
-    sha256 = "sha256:06bmzbcb9717s4b016kcbn8nr9pgaz04i8bnzg7ybkbdwpl8vxvl";
+    sha256 = "sha256:1mdxbgnx3mpxand4wq96ic38bb4yh45q271h40jrk7dk23sgmz02";
     fetchSubmodules = true;
   };
 
@@ -55,7 +55,7 @@ pkgs.lib.makeOverridable pkgs.buildBazelPackage {
   fetchConfigured = true;
 
   fetchAttrs = {
-    sha256 = "sha256:1syy44n1nvrlypa8jv83yzf0miwmsn8bvh97js6v5ygllx04mvf1";
+    sha256 = "sha256:119mqli75c9fy05ddrlh2brjxb354yvv1ijjkk1y1yqcaqppwwb8";
     preBuild = ''
       rm .bazelversion
     '';
@@ -80,7 +80,7 @@ pkgs.lib.makeOverridable pkgs.buildBazelPackage {
       # Removing top-level symlinks along with their markers.
       # This is needed because they sometimes point to temporary paths (?).
       # For example, in Tensorflow-gpu build:
-      # platforms -> NIX_BUILD_TOP/tmp/install/35282f5123611afa742331368e9ae529/_embedded_binaries/platforms
+      #sha256:06bmzbcb9717s4b016kcbn8nr9pgaz04i8bnzg7ybkbdwpl8vxvv"; platforms -> NIX_BUILD_TOP/tmp/install/35282f5123611afa742331368e9ae529/_embedded_binaries/platforms
       find $bazelOut/external -maxdepth 1 -type l | while read symlink; do
         name="$(basename "$symlink")"
         rm -rf "$symlink" "$bazelOut/external/@$name.marker"